1.Clinical Observation of Plasmapheresis plus Acupoint Injection for Severe Hepatitis
Xueying QIN ; Qifeng LU ; Houji QIN ; Meijin HUANG ; Haixian QIU ; Fenglian DENG
Shanghai Journal of Acupuncture and Moxibustion 2014;(12):1091-1093
ObjectiveTo observe the clinical efficacy of plasmapheresis plus acupoint injection in treating severe hepatitis. MethodSixty patients with severe hepatitis were randomized into a treatment group of 31 cases and a control group of29 cases. The two groups both received plasmapheresis in addition to the comprehensive internal medicine treatment, while thetreatment group simultaneously received acupoint injection withHuang Qi(Radix Astragali) at Zusanli (ST 36). After the intervention, the symptoms, signs, liver function, blood coagulation, and blood ammonia were observed in the two groups.ResultAfter the intervention, the symptoms, signs, and biochemical indexes were significantly improved,and theindexes in the treatment group were significantly different from that in the control group (P<0.05,P<0.01), and the total effective rate of the treatment group was markedly higher than that of the control group (P<0.05).ConclusionPlasmapheresis plus acupoint injection can effectively improve the short-term condition of the patients, enhance therapeutic efficacy, with fewer adverse reactions.
2.Effect of plasma exchange with acupuncture point injection on liver fibrosis indexes in patients with severe hepatitis
Xueying QIN ; Qifeng LU ; Houji QIN ; Meijin HUANG ; Haixian QIU ; Fenglian DENG
The Journal of Practical Medicine 2014;(11):1775-1777
Objective To investigate the influence of plasma exchange with acupuncture point injection therapy on liver fibrosis indexes in patients with severe hepatitis. Methods Sixty patients with severe hepatitis were randomly divided into group A with 29 cases receiving plasma replacement and group B of 31 cases receiving astragalus injection at Zusanli point in addition to plasma replacement. Changes of liver fibrosis indexes including serum hyaluronic acid (HA), laminin (LN), collagenⅣ(Ⅳ-C), typeⅢpre-collagen (PCⅢ) were observed, which were compared with those from group C with 30 healthy subjects. Results Before treatment, there was no statistical significance in comparison of liver fibrosis index in group A and B (P>0.05), but all the indexes were higher than those in group C (P<0.001). After treatment, the level of each index in group A and B was down with a more significant change in group B and the comparison of both groups indicated statistical significance (P<0.05 or P <0.001);Compared with those in group C, changes ofⅣ-C, PCⅢin group B showed no significant difference (P>0.05). Conclusion Plasma exchange with astragalus injection at Zusanli point can effectively improve liver fibrosis indexes in patients with severe hepatitis and then improve the prognosis of patients.
3.Correlation of Preoperative Anemia Types with Pathological Features and Prognosis in Patients with Colorectal Cancer
Houji GUO ; Mei YANG ; Zhongwei QIN ; Zhanyi HUANG
Journal of Kunming Medical University 2023;44(12):165-170
Objective To analyze the correlation between different types of anemia(small cell anemia and nor-mal cell anemia)before operation and pathological features and prognosis of colorectal cancer patients.Methods The clinical data of 130 patients with colorectal cancer who underwent radical surgery in our hospital from March 2018 to February 2021 were retrospectively analyzed.According to the morphology of red blood cells,the patients were divided into group A(70 cases without anemia),group B(18 cases with small cell anemia)and group C(42 cases with normal cell anemia).Pathological features and postoperative 2 a survival rate of the 3 groups were compared.The correlation between preoperative anemia types and pathological features of colorectal cancer was analyzed by Phi coefficient test,and Kaplan-Meier survival curve was drawn to compare the survival rate of the 3 groups.Results There were significant differences in gender,tumor site,tumor diameter and TNM stage distribution among the three groups(P<0.05).The Phi coefficient test showed that preoperative anemia type was correlated with gender,tumor site,tumor diameter,and TNM stage(r = 0.238,0.255,0.266,0.331,P = 0.025,0.015,0.010,0.001).Multivariate Logistic regression analysis showed that tumor diameter≥5 cm,TNM stage Ⅲ-Ⅳ,distant metastasis,lymph node metastasis,preoperative small cell anemia,preoperative normal cell anemia were the risk factors for the prognosis of colorectal cancer after radical surgery(OR>1,P<0.05).The overall survival rate of 2a in group A was higher than that in group C>that in group B(P<0.05).Log-rank test showed that the postoperative survival rate of the three groups was significantly different(P<0.05).Conclusion Preoperative anemia types were correlated with tumor site,tumor diameter,TNM stage and postoperative survival time of colorectal cancer patients,among which preoperative small-cell anemia patients had the lowest survival rate.
